samsung apple newsSamsung’s war of sorts with Apple may well have calmed down slightly. It’s set to be reignited in just days as Samsung’s newest tablet is set to be unleashed on the burgeoning market. Mashable reports that Samsung’s mobile Twitter account has released details of the Samsung Galaxy Tab 10.1 and that it’s only “a few days away.”

The new device will run the latest version of Android’s Honeycomb OS, Android 3.1. Its vital statistics are that it has a dual-core 1GHz CPU, 10.1-inch 1280×800 pixel screen with a 3-megapixel back camera and a 2-megapixel version at the front. It weighs only 1.3pounds and is .34-inches thick.

It has been designed to compete directly with Apple’s iPad 2, something that will rankle with Apple.

The furor between Apple and Samsung came about as Steve Jobs’ and co. thought that Samsung had copied the iPhone and iPad when manufacturing the Galaxy line of devices. To be fair to Apple the devices are remarkably similar but Samsung is just a part of the Android behemoth that threatens to take more of their share.

Talking of Apple, the App Store has now surpassed 500,000 approved applications. According to VentureBeat, since its debut in 2008 the store has paid out almost $1.4billion on revenue and users have downloaded 15 billion apps. This compares very favorably to the Android Market that only has an estimated 294,000 apps. It again reiterates why many in the mobile gaming space do all they can to get their apps into the App store and are not averse to waiting for many weeks.
